Fring has released an update for their iPhone application which brings major improvements to the video calling feature.
FEATURES • Free Video calls on 3G & WiFi • Free voice calls on 3G & WiFi • Free Live chat • Call to other iPhones, iPod touches, Android, Nokia and more • See your friends real-time status across networks • Fun and easy to use • Great for iPhone and iPod Touch
What's New In This Version: * Updated Video calling GUI with full screen interface * Improved video call quality: Dynamic video quality (DVQ) technology adjusts to your network bandwidth, giving you the optimized video quality at all times * New Video call quality indicator * Faster video call setup time * Bug fix: calls no longer disconnect when switching from 3G to WiFi
You can download fring from the App Store for free.
